MESSAGE

The power have always had a special place in God’s heart, and for this reason, you will observe that caring for them is a high priority obligation for those who walk with Him. Abraham was so addicted to caring for the poor that he organized a feast for total strangers who were just passing by (Genesis 18:2-5). When God was giving the Mosaic Law, He ensured that His people recognized the poor in their society, and He required them to make special provisions for them (Leviticus 19:9-10). When the Lord Jesus Christ came to demonstrate the nature and character of God to us, He showed compassion to the poor and preached the gospel to them (Mark 8:2, Luke 7:22). Having learnt from Him, the early disciples also made provisions for the poor (Romans 15:26). Caring for the poor is therefore a cardinal aspect of our faith as Christians (Galatians 2:20).

In today’s Bible reading, the blessedness of giving to the poor is revealed to us. One of the blessings associated with this good deed is that as you remember to cater for the poor, you are unknowingly ministering deliverance to yourself. Psalm 41:1 says that the Lord will deliver those who consider the poor in the time of trouble, He means all kinds of trouble: be it financial, physical, spiritual, marital or career-wise. When the widow of Zarephath considered giving her last meal to the hungry prophet, little did she know that she was ministering deliverance from starvation to herself and her household (1 Kings 17:9-14). The Lord will also preserve and keep alive those who remember the poor. In other words, if you are praying for long life, a sure path to receiving this is by giving to the poor. God will grant you long life so that the poor who depend on you will consistently have something to live on through you.

Additionally, those who remember the poor will be blessed upon the earth. In other words, the Lord will make material provisions available for them to the point of overflow. As a matter of fact, if you are a farmer, you will reap a bumper harvest with which you can carry out the divine assignment of feeding the poor, because you cannot give what you do not have. As a business person or contractor, you will not lack contracts, and your turnover shall be divinely influenced. It is one thing to make money, and it is another thing to spend the money on good things. Many people spend a large proportion of their income on sickness, so much so that those with less income are far better off. To those who remember the poor, the Lord has given a great promise to visit and strengthen them whenever they are sick (Psalm 41:3). Imagine what will happen when the Great Healer comes visiting you when you are sick and He makes your bed for you. This is nothing but free healing on a platter of gold. What a heart-warming promise of God this is! I therefore encourage you to remember the poor around you today and consistently put a smile on the face of the destitute.

MESSAGE

Some people make defeatist statements about sin in order to justify their sinful lifestyle. Such people admit that everyone born of a woman is a sinner, but they hypocritically ignore the fact that has made provision available to turn every sinner into a saint by the power of atonement in the Blood of Jesus. One of the foremost apostles of Jesus Christ, Paul, in today’s memory verse affirms that a sinner can become a saint if he or she is willing to be transformed. The unwillingness of a sinner to be transformed into a saint through the redemptive work of Jesus Christ is what condemns him or her to eternal damnation. John 3:18-19 says:

“He that believeth on him is not condemned: but he that believeth not is condemned already, because he hath not believed in the name of the only begotten Son of God.And this is the condemnation, that light is come into the world, and men loved darkness rather than light, because their deeds were evil.”

God is not interested in condemning anyone, and this is why He says to all in Isaiah 1:18-19:

“ Come now, and let us reason together, saith the LORD: though your sins be as scarlet, they shall be as white as snow; though they be red like crimson, they shall be as wool.If ye be willing and obedient, ye shall eat the good of the land:”

Jesus is still calling all those who labor and are heavy laden under the yoke of sin to come to him for rest (Matthew 11:28). When anyone comes to Jesus with a repentant heart and cry for mercy, He will abundantly pardon their sins (Isaiah 55:7). It is therefore important for people to take responsibility for their sins in order to receive pardon. Many people shift the blame for their sinful lifestyle to everything but themselves. Instead of acknowledging and confessing their sins and deciding to abandon the sinful act that have held them bound or so long, they keep making excuses. For example, some thieves and harlots will blame their sinful lifestyle on the economic recession in their country. If you have been wallowing in sin and passing the blame, I invite you today to come to Jesus Christ for pardon and experience a pleasant turnaround. In prayer, acknowledge and confess all your sins, asking Jesus to cleanse you with His Blood and to receive you into His family. Also, promise Him never to go back to your old lifestyle again. If you do this, Christ will cleanse you and transform you into a new creature in him as He promised in 2 Corinthians 5:17.

MESSAGE

There is a clear-cut difference between fasting and starving, just as there is between trekking and strolling. For instance, it is good if one chooses to stroll in order to keep fit, but it is undesirable to have to trek for lack of better means of transportation. One day, as I was taking my usual prayer-walk, one of my children drove by and offered to give me a lift in his car. I told him I was strolling and not trekking. In the same way, while it is good to fast, it is no one’s wish to starve as a result of poverty or famine. My prayer for you today is that if you ever go hungry, it will be because you are undertaking an enjoyable spiritual exercise of your own choosing. In order words, you will not fast compulsorily or because you lack what to eat irrespective of your current situation, this will come true because God’s word has declared it in today’s memory verse. Nevertheless, there is a fundamental truth in this scripture that you must embrace if you want to engage in faith and not self-deceit. The declaration in that verse only applies to the righteous. Are you righteous, and are you living a righteous life?

The promise of God is not just that we will be fed, but that we will be fed even in the time of famine. He said in Psalm 37:19:

“They shall not be ashamed in the evil time: and in the days of famine they shall be satisfied.”

Today’s Bible reading further reveals to us how to make this promise a reality in our lives. The secret is to choose the Lord as our Shepherd. When the Lord is your Shepherd, you will have all that you need. There are lots of things the Good Shepherd does for His sheep, and first of these is that He leads them to green pastures and to still, untroubled waters. He also restores or reinvigorates their souls when they are tired. To sustain these benefits, the Good Shepherd also leads His sheep on the path of righteousness that only He knows, because sin destroys relationships (Isaiah 59:1-2).

Some people only engage in emergency fasting. In other words, they only fast when they are in trouble. More often than not, such troubles are the result of them engaging in their own lust (James 1:3-15) to worsen the situation, their emergency fast is not accompanied with repentance. Such people are just out to use God, and they are starving and not fasting. A godly and acceptable fast produces results that bring comfort, restoration and revitalization to the body, soul and spirit, like it did in Nineveh (Jonah 3:6-10). Our Lord Jesus Christ recommended fasting as a means for us to experience the supernatural (Matthew 17:21). From today, I encourage you to begin to engage in fasts that are acceptable in the sight of God.

MESSAGE

The Almighty in His wisdom designed the world in such a way that every person has an area of comparative advantage in life. However, it takes wisdom for an individual to make the best legitimate use of his or her comparative advantage to prosper in this world. This is why the Bible says wisdom is the principal thing (Proverb 4:7), the Bible further says in Proverbs 14:1:

“Every wise woman buildeth her house: but the foolish plucketh it down with her hands.”

Leah, the first wife of Jacob, was someone who used what she had wisely in order to succeed in the hostile marriage she found herself in. we can therefore learn a lot from her. Whether by accident or the design of her father, Leah married an unwilling Jacob. However, the Lord in His sovereignty made her very fruitful in the area of child-bearing, and this made up for what she lacked in her husband’s eyes. Being a wise woman, she used this blessing of fruitfulness to her advantage in opposition to Rachel, her sister-turned-rival, who unlike her was attractive and her husband’s favorites. Without this, Rachel would have totally dominated Leah in Jacob’s home.

Leah managed to keep her matrimonial home through wisdom. Unfortunately, many Christian sisters foolishly throw away their marriages to home-breakers and other third parties because they fail to apply wisdom and self-control. Their coldness makes them so detached from their husbands that they end up becoming strangers to one another. Leah was wise and possessed the fruit of longsuffering, which she used to her advantage at every given opportunity to draw her husband closer to herself.

Moreover, take note of what Leah said in Genesis 30:15a:

“And she said unto her, Is it a small matter that thou hast taken my husband?”

In spite of Jacob’s animosity towards her, she believed she was Jacob’s lawful wife, and it paid off for her down the line. Even though her husband did not reciprocate her love, she focused on her home, and she successfully produced more than half of the twelve tribes of Israel, including the priesthood tribe of Levi and the royal tribe of Judah. Today, some Church leaders dissolve marriages with impunity, using social and psychological models to justify their claims against biblical injunctions. This should not be so. What is that challenge facing your marriage? Take it to the Lord today in prayer, asking Him for wisdom to handle it, and you will laugh last. You have the strength not only to cope but also to overcome! Go ahead and use it, and God will give you respite in your home.

MESSAGE

One thing our world needs now, more than ever before, is love. This is why today; we will be studying love in action, taking a look at Joseph, the husband of Mary. After having been betrothed to Joseph, Mary was chosen by God to be the vessel of honor that He would use to bring the Savior of mankind into the world. She was overshadowed by the Holy Spirit and became pregnant out of wedlock. If Joseph did not take responsibility for this pregnancy, a great calamity would have befallen Mary and put the salvation of mankind in jeopardy, because shoe would have been stoned to death as required under Jewish law. Thankfully, Joseph stepped up and covered Mary by marrying her. One lesson we can learn from this incident is that our God is perfect in judgment. He carefully chose a just man to be the husband of His chosen vessel. If Joseph had been a wicked soul, he would have made a public show of what happened to Mary, even though she did nothing wrong. Being a righteous man, he planned to divorce Mary privately to avert the shame and adverse judgment that would have befallen her by Mosaic Law, until he discovered that she was pregnant by the power of the Holy Ghost. The Bible says that love covers a multitude of sins (1 Peter 4:8). As a husband, would you excel if tested in the school of love? To avoid a lifetime of agony, Christian ladies should also learn from this story that when choosing a life-partner, he must be a God-fearing man who shares their faith.

“ Now all this was done, that it might be fulfilled which was spoken of the Lord by the prophet, saying,Behold, a virgin shall be with child, and shall bring forth a son, and they shall call his name Emmanuel, which being interpreted is, God with us.” Matthew 1:22-23

Some unexpected things happen in marriage to fulfill a divine purpose, and as believers we need to understand that they will always work together for our good (Romans 8:28). Husbands need to learn self discipline from Joseph’s example. Matthew 1:25 says of him:

“25 And knew her not till she had brought forth her firstborn son: and he called his name JESUS.”

When it comes to sexual intercourse, some husbands cannot hold themselves, even for a day! They terrify and harass their wives into having sex without consent. While it is true that the woman’s body belongs to her husband, the word of God also encourages mutual consent between husband and wife in the area of sexual intimacy (1 Corinthians 7:5). Are you biding by the standard?

MESSAGE

One truth all children of God must realize is that we were created to be dependent on one another as members of the body of Christ. In other words, we are an interdependent generation. The failure to recognize this has caused some children of God to live as lone-rangers, and because the environment of accountability is missing from their lives, they ignorantly expose themselves to the devil’s attacks. The Christian faith is founded on fellowship among like-minded people. Painting a picture of what this looks like. Acts 2:46 says:

“And they, continuing daily with one accord in the temple, and breaking bread from house to house, did eat their meat with gladness and singleness of heart,”

The fellowship that existed in the early Church affords the disciples the opportunity to share not only their physical possessions but also the gifts of the Holy Spirit in them. None of them could claim monopoly of all the gifts. Attesting to this, Apostle Paul wrote in 1 Corinthians 12:28

“And God hath set some in the church, first apostles, secondarily prophets, thirdly teachers, after that miracles, then gifts of healings, helps, governments, diversities of tongues.”

The fundamental truth is that we need each other to finish well in the Church race. Therefore, no one should claim superiority over another. An apostle is not more important than a teacher. Moreover, the Holy Spirit indicates that these ministry offices are gifts meant for the perfecting of the saints. Speaking in Ephesians 4:11-12, He says:

“And he gave some, apostles; and some, prophets; and some, evangelists; and some, pastors and teachers; For the perfecting of the saints, for the work of the ministry, for the edifying of the body of Christ:”

Knowing therefore that we are interdependent, we must relate with one another as indispensable allies in the journey of faith. There should be no schism in the Body of Christ; rather, each member of the Body should take the responsibility of caring for other members as top priority. A lack of this understanding can make a prophet, for example, to think that he or she is superior to an evangelist or other ministry gifts in the Body of Christ, and lord himself or herself over them. We also see cases where some, such as teachers in the Body of Christ, suffer an inferiority complex, leading to rebellion against the government of the Church to their own spiritual peril. Don’t feel offended or sidelined if you are posted to a ministry that is not visible, such as prayer. Several people with the gift of prayer have lost everything in the course of struggling to be out there. May the Lord grant you understanding of your calling in Jesus’ Name.
